We're using SupportBee as a ticketing system with some guided troubleshooting as our Tier 1. If the customer opens the ticket after the walkthrough, they can paste in the relevant info and it goes to a developer and the relevant exec team member. Integrated with Slack (for alerts) and our internal mailing list (for archival purposes).
We're building out the troubleshooting guide as we go.
